Structural Features:
pfam05052, MerE, MerE protein. The prokaryotic MerE (or URF-1) protein is part of the mercury resistance operon. 
The protein is thought not to have any direct role in conferring mercury resistance to the organism but may 
be a mercury resistance transposon..
